Transaction e704c7ccad961b4cd258428686a05d59b75e389d03459cfc479d43ba81145d12

19 Input
2 Outputs
  • e704c7ccad961b4cd258428686a05d59b75e389d03459cfc479d43ba81145d12:0
  • value  85736
    address  19hCPgd4eTFyoXTFQ19DEyrxdBg5kNhqxC
  • e704c7ccad961b4cd258428686a05d59b75e389d03459cfc479d43ba81145d12:1
  • value  3852310
    address  34S4ejMuH8Zg8QkiiZVyTqzAXyyoUEtehc